Paul Milo

Having been to Japan, the menu was pretty authentic and gives people an opportunity to try Izakaya menu staples that you wouldn't find at your typical sushi or ramen restaurant in Atlanta. I like restaurants that have small dishes you can try, and this restaurant allows you to try a lot of different flavors. I'd recommend trying the yakitori, okonomiyaki and the BBQ eel as those are menu items hard to find elsewhere in the are and they were all delicious. The atmosphere also is really cool and feels like a true family style Japanese restaurant, with a sushi bar to boot.

Lena Elbert

This is hands-down one of the best Japanese restaurants I've been to in the area, from the selection to the atmosphere and even comparing it to my experiences at restaurants in Japan - I loved it and I'll definitely be coming back! I tried the Beef Tongue, Salmon Ochazuke, Salmon Onigiri, and the Tempura Ice Cream. Everything was perfectly cooked and prepared. The selection on the menu is amazing too, there's so many things I wanted to try! My table mates ordered the Kushiyaki Skewer Plate, the Spicy Kimchee Miso Ramen, the Tako Sunomono, and the Wonton Cheese Agé, all of which tasted delicious and were served beautifully. The service was fantastic, our servers were all very kind and checked on us frequently, and all of the food came out relatively quickly, despite being busy on even a Monday night. The atmosphere was great and I really love the interior of the restaurant. I highly recommend this restaurant to any fans of authentic Japanese cuisine!
